The Midget was offered by British Leyland under the MG brand from 1961 to 1979 as a bridge between the Austin-Healey Sprite and the MGA. Its 18-year production run spanned four generations of the Midget with 1974-1979 being the last. It was branded the “Midget 1500” as it received the 1.5L inline 4-cylinder from the Triumph Spitfire. The engine was rated at 50hp and 67 lb. ft. of torque for the U.S. market version and was coupled to a Morris Marina fully synchronized 4-speed manual transmission and offered a top speed of 100mph.

This Midget 1500 is finished in Inca Yellow over a black interior and was sold new at James Mears Motors in 1979 in Lubbock, TX to a gentleman from Lubbock, TX. It remained with the original owner for the next 42 years until 9/2/2021 when it was sold by the original owner to its second private owner, also of Lubbock, TX. On 6/23/2022 a vintage car dealer based in Lubbock, TX acquired it from the second owner, in which, we acquired it from that dealer a short time ago and enclosed shipped it to our facility in Livonia, MI where it currently presents with 6,930 original miles. This is an all original well cared for example that has never left Lubbock, Texas until our acquisition.

The paint and interior are in very good original condition with just a handful of minor paint imperfections as documented in the photo deck. It runs and drives fantastic as all it required upon our acquisition was an alignment which we had our vendor Plymouth Garage in Plymouth, MI perform. All the electronics work properly including the original RCA AM/FM radio which receives excellent reception.
